What does ROC Greenblatt, Last Yr mean?
Return on Capital is used by Joel Greenblatt in his Magic Formula to measure the rate of return a business is making on the total capital used in the business. His definition uses EBIT / (Net Working Capital + Net Fixed assets).
This is distinct from Return on Capital Employed which uses a more standardised definition.

Companies that can earn a high ROC over time generally have a special advantage that keeps competition from destroying it.
